HH Shaikh Khalid bin Hamad to patronise Asian Wrestling Championship

Manama, June 30 (BNA) Bahrain is preparing to host the first edition of the Asian Wrestling Championship for U-15 and U-20, which will open on Saturday and conclude on July 10.

The continental competition will be held at the Khalifa Sports City Stadium under the patronage of His Highness Sheikh Khalid bin Hamad Al Khalifa, First Deputy Chairman of the Supreme Council for Youth and Sports, President of the Public Sports Authority and President of the Bahrain Olympic Committee.

The Bahrain Wrestling Association organizes the competition in cooperation with the Bahrain Martial Arts Council and the Asian Wrestling Federation under the supervision of the International Wrestling Federation.


A total of 675 wrestlers representing 17 countries will participate in the tournament – Bahrain, Saudi Arabia, Jordan, Iraq, Syria, India, Iran, China, Japan, Kazakhstan and Korea.


Kyrgyzstan, Mongolia, Sri Lanka, Tajikistan, Taiwan and Uzbekistan will also participate in the competition, which will be run by 49 referees accredited by the International Wrestling Federation.

The Kingdom of Bahrain has begun to welcome the delegations that will participate in the Asian Wrestling Championship for the U-15 and U-20 categories.
